Sources Of Leaky Faucets


Leaky faucets can arise from a selection of variables, including wear and tear, high water stress, and deterioration. Over time, the constant use of taps can lead to worn-out seals and gaskets, causing leaks to create. Additionally, too much water stress can put strain on plumbing fixtures, resulting in leaks. Deterioration and corrosion can additionally deteriorate faucet components, making them susceptible to leakage.

 

Water Waste


Among the most significant effects of a leaky tap is water wastage. Even a small drip can amount to gallons of wasted water gradually. This not only drives up water expenses however additionally contributes to water shortage and environmental deterioration. Addressing dripping taps immediately is critical for conserving this precious source and minimizing its influence on the earth.

Health and wellness Issues


Leaking faucets can produce conducive environments for mold and mildew and mildew development, positioning health dangers to owners. The existence of mold and mildew can aggravate breathing issues and allergies, particularly in prone people. Additionally, water damages resulting from leaks can compromise the structural honesty of buildings and result in pricey repair work.

Preventive Measures


Stopping leaking taps calls for regular upkeep and positive measures. Straightforward tasks such as changing damaged washing machines and seals can avoid leaks from establishing. Additionally, updating to high-quality components and reducing water pressure can assist prolong the lifespan of faucets and reduce the danger of leaks.

Technical Solutions


Developments in innovation have caused the development of clever taps and water-saving gadgets that assist reduce water wastage. Smart taps utilize sensing units to find movement and readjust water circulation accordingly, reducing waste without sacrificing benefit. Water-saving tools such as aerators and low-flow showerheads are also efficient in preserving water without compromising efficiency.

Prevent Water Waste and Damage

 

Most homeowners have no idea about the common causes of a leaky faucet, which can lead to not knowing how to spot a leaking tap or faucet. If left unfixed, a leaky faucet wastes approximately 11356 litres of water each year. It naturally has a negative impact on the environment. Also, it uses up too much of the local water supplies, which can result in water restrictions by the government. A leaking faucet not only wastes water but can also cause water damage where it should not collect. Sometimes, a leaking faucet can be due to leaking pipes, which can lead to damage under the faucet, under the house, inside walls, or even elsewhere.

 

To Save Water Bills

 

You might think that a leaky faucet is not really wasting that much water and may not be a big deal. However, you are not just wasting a lot of water every year, you are also wasting even your hard-earned money. In fact, leaks are one of the most common problems of faucets. If left unchecked, you will start noticing your monthly water bill is going up. Then you will realize how expensive a dripping faucet can prove to be.

 

Every 3.8 litres of water that you use in your house is tallied and included in your water bill. When a leak occurs, you will be charged for the water you do not even use. If you do not want to waste your hard-earned money, then you need to get your leaking tap repaired immediately. It might also be a sign that you need to replace your tap.

To Avoid Household and Environmental Damage

 

There are different reasons why your tap is leaking. If left unchecked, it can cause expensive structural damage to your home. It can also cause damage to your floors, walls, and the foundation of your home. If you are still not paying attention, other simple leaks could damage your home in some way, and you will find it hard to live there.

 

Not only can a leak cause damage to your home, but it can also even damage the environment. The leaks that occur in normal households can add up to around 37,854 litres of water wasted each year. Using this wastage of water, 270 loads of laundry can be done. Can you now imagine how much water is being wasted and how huge an effect on the environment it is causing?
